DANVERS, MA — Danvers residents made 224 contributions totaling $11,464 to presidential candidates in 2019, according to year-end campaign finance reports filed with the Federal Election Commission.

The biggest beneficiary was President Donald Trump, whose re-election campaign received $2,929 from Danvers residents. Among Democrats, the biggest recipient of campaign contributions from Danvers donors was Sen. Elizabeth Warren, who received $$2,904.

The 2019 contribution totals for all presidential candidates from Danvers and nearby towns are listed in the chart below:

The biggest individual contributor to presidential campaigns from Danvers in 2019 was Michael Whouley, who made separate $1,000 donations to the presidential campaigns of Amy Klobuchar and Kamala Harris. Whouley is president of the Dewey Square Group LLC.
